区块链如何实现防篡改?了解区块链技术的安全性

新手教程9个月前更新 领域OK
95 0 0

区块技术是一种去中心化的、分布式的账本技术,它具有高度的安全性和防篡改性。这是因为区块链技术采用了一系列的安全机制,从而保证了数据的完整性和可信度。在本文中,我们将为您介绍区块链如何实现防篡改的原理和方法。

  1. 去中心化

    区块链如何实现防篡改?了解区块链技术的安全性

区块链技术的去中心化是实现防篡改的重要原因之一。在区块链中,每个节点都具有相同的权利和地位,没有一个节点可以独自控制整个网络。这使得区块链不容易受到单点故障和攻击。

  1. 公开透明

区块链技术的公开透明也是实现防篡改的关键因素之一。在区块链中,每个节点都可以访问所有的数据和交易信息,这使得数据不易被篡改和伪造。同时,区块链上的交易和信息都是公开可见的,任何人都可以查看,这可以防止不法分子进行恶意攻击和欺诈行为。

  1. 加密技术

区块链技术采用了先进的加密技术,包括哈希函数和公私钥加密等,从而保证了数据的安全性和完整性。每个区块都包含一个哈希值,它将前一个区块的哈希值和新交易的哈希值组合在一起,从而保证了区块的顺序和完整性。同时,公私钥加密技术可以保护数据的安全性,防止数据被篡改和伪造。

  1. 工作量证明

工作量证明(Proof of Work,简称PoW)是实现防篡改的另一个关键因素。在PoW机制下,节点需要通过计算哈希函数来验证和打包交易,从而获得奖励。这需要消耗大量的计算能力和电力资源,从而防止不法分子进行恶意攻击和欺诈行为。

总结:

区块链技术的安全性和防篡改性是由多种因素共同作用的结果。区块链技术的去中心化、公开透明、加密技术和工作量证明等安全机制,可以保证数据的完整性和可信度。在实际应用中,我们需要不断地完善和提升区块链技术的安全性,从而使其更加适用于不同领域的应用场景。

© 版权声明

相关文章

暂无评论

您必须登录才能参与评论!
立即登录
暂无评论...